How Tiny Puppies Confiscated by Randolph Police After Being Left to Fend for Themselves Actually Works

When authorities respond to reports involving neglected animals like Tiny Puppies Confiscated by Randolph Police After Being Left to Fend for Themselves, specific protocols typically guide their actions. Officers usually begin by securing the scene and assessing the immediate health risks for the animals involved. Veterinary professionals may be called to evaluate the puppies' condition, checking for signs of malnutrition, dehydration, or illness. If evidence suggests the animals were left without proper care, investigators work with animal control agencies to determine whether charges related to animal cruelty or neglect are appropriate. The puppies are then placed in temporary foster care or shelter while legal proceedings unfold. Throughout this process, documentation and evidence gathering help ensure that decisions prioritize the animals' long-term safety and well-being.

Common Questions People Have About Tiny Puppies Confiscated by Randolph Police After Being Left to Fend for Themselves

People often wonder what happens to animals after they are removed from harmful environments. After incidents like Tiny Puppies Confiscated by Randolph Police After Being Left to Fend for Themselves, the animals typically enter a structured care process managed by animal welfare organizations. Veterinary staff provide medical treatment, vaccinations, and spay or neuter services as needed. Many rescued puppies eventually become eligible for adoption once they are healthy and socialized. Potential adopters usually complete screenings to ensure they can provide a stable, loving home environment. Community members frequently ask how they can support these efforts, whether through donations, volunteering, or fostering animals temporarily. Understanding this process helps people see the system behind the headlines and the care that follows intervention.

Opportunities and Considerations

Cases like this highlight important opportunities for community education about responsible pet ownership and available resources. Programs that offer low-cost veterinary care, training classes, and behavioral support can prevent situations where families feel they have no other option but to abandon animals. However, there are also realistic considerations to acknowledge. Animal welfare organizations often operate with limited funding and space, which can create challenges when multiple emergencies arise at once. Legal processes can be lengthy, particularly when cases involve court proceedings and ongoing monitoring. Balancing compassion for pet owners facing difficulties with the need to protect animals requires careful judgment from law enforcement and social service professionals. Recognizing both the promise and the limitations of current systems leads to more informed public discussion.
